Abstract

This article consists of a bibliographical review whose purpose is to present basic aspects, in terms of molecular structure and properties, of high-resistance polymeric fibers, founded on para-aramid (such as Kevlar®) and ultra-high molecular weight polyethylene (UHMWPE). Those fibers are used in the manufacture of personal ballistic protection elements, particularly helmets and vests; the said applications will be covered in a next article. The developments made by the US Army regarding these elements of protection have been adopted as a reference. The information presented is closely related to fibers incorporated into helmets and vests in use, or in potential use, by the Chilean Army.
